Where is Pilsen Located?

Many people wonder where Pilsen is located. Pilsen is a city in the Czech Republic that is known for its many offerings including natural beauty, beer, and unique culture.

Pilsen is located in the western part of the Czech Republic, in the central European region. It is the fourth largest city in the country and is located about 90 kilometers southwest of Prague, the capital of the Czech Republic. The coordinates are 49.7381° N, 13.37411° E.

An Insider’s Guide to Pilsen, Czech Republic

Pilsen, also known as Plzeň, is a charming city located in the Western Bohemia region of the Czech Republic. The city is famous for its Pilsner beer, the fourth-largest produced beer in the world. In addition to the beer, Pilsen is home to numerous cultural and historical attractions that make it worth visiting. Here is an insider’s guide to Pilsen with recommendations for places to visit and things to do.

Local Attractions

One of the must-see places in Pilsen is the Pilsner Urquell Brewery, where the Pilsner beer was born in 1842. The brewery tour will take you through the malting, brewing and bottling of one of the world’s favorite beers. After the tour, guests can enjoy fresh Pilsner served in the historic brewery cellars.

Another popular attraction is The Great Synagogue, which is the second-largest synagogue in Europe. The synagogue was built in 1892 and can accommodate up to 2,000 people. In addition to the magnificent architecture, the synagogue has an exhibition of Jewish life and culture in Pilsen.

The Gothic St. Bartholomew’s Cathedral, located in the main square of Pilsen, is also a popular tourist attraction. Visitors can climb the tower to get a panoramic view of the city. One should also visit The West Bohemian Museum, which has a diverse collection of exhibits about the history and culture of the region.

Dining Spots

Pilsen has a vibrant culinary scene, showcasing traditional Czech cuisine. Some local favorite dining spots include:

1. U Salzmannů Restaurant – This cozy restaurant is located in an old pharmacy and has a rustic vibe. It serves traditional Czech dishes such as roast pork with dumplings and sauerkraut.

2. Kozlovna – This is the place to go if you want to experience a Czech pub atmosphere. The restaurant serves a variety of traditional beer snacks and hearty dishes.

3. Pivovarský dvůr – This brewery pub offers a selection of craft beers and delicious, authentic Czech cuisine.

Off-the-beaten-path Suggestions

If you have more time in Pilsen, here are some off-the-beaten-path suggestions worth visiting.

1. The Underground Tunnels – Pilsen has an extensive network of underground tunnels that were used during World War II. Visitors can take tours of these tunnels to learn more about their history.

2. The Franciscan Monastery Garden – A quiet and peaceful garden located in the city center. The garden has stunning Baroque architecture and an impressive fountain.

3. The Zoo – Located on the outskirts of the city, Pilsen Zoo is home to over 200 species of animals. It’s a great place to visit if you’re looking for a family-friendly activity.
